#1fe550 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#1fe550 is composed of 12.2% red, 89.8% green and 31.4%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 86.5% cyan, 0% magenta, 65.1% yellow and 10.2% black. It has a hue angle of 134.8 degrees, a saturation of 79.2% and a lightness of 51%. #1fe550 color hex could be obtained by blending #3effa0 with #00cb00. Closest websafe color is: #33cc66.

Shades and Tints of #1fe550
A shade is achieved by adding black to any pure hue, while a tint is created by mixing white to any pure color. In this example, #010401 is the darkest color, while #f2fdf5 is the lightest one.

Tones of #1fe550
A tone is produced by adding gray to any pure hue. In this case, #7f8581 is the less saturated color, while #0cf846 is the most saturated one.
